AUTHORITY TO PERMIT PARKING ON MAIN STREET
Be it resolved that the Common Council for the Town of Franklin, County of Pendleton, State of West Virginia, does hereby permit the parking of vehicles on Main Street (US Route 220) in accordance with the Authority to Permit Parking issued by the West Virginia Department of Highways (Permit# 36-001-2019), the aforesaid permit being included in this ordinance as exhibit #1.
The above ordinance will come before the Town Council of the Municipality of Franklin on September 10, 2019 at 6:00pm at the Town Hall for a final vote. Copies of the Ordinance can be requested at the Town Office Monday-Friday 8:00am-4:30pm. Interested parties may appear at the meeting and be heard with respect to the proposed ordinance.

AUTHORITY TO
PERMIT PARKING
ON STATE HIGHWAY
Permit No:
36-001-2019
Municipality: Franklin
County: Pendleton
State Route: US 220
Under the provisions of Chapter 17C, Article 2, Section 8b of the Code of West Virginia, 1931, as amended, the Commission of Highways hereby authorizes, subject to the conditions and restrictions set forth herein, and except where prohibited in accordance with Chapter 17C, Article 13, Section 3 of the Code of West Virginia, 1931, as amended, parking upon a state highway as follows:
City of Franklin
County of Pendleton
Route US 220
Name of Street
Main Street
From Milepost 14.78 or at intersection of US 220 and Walnut Street CR 220/13
To Milepost 14.94 or at the intersection of US 220 and Locust Street (CR 220/27)
A total distance of
0.161 Miles or 850 feet
Type of Parking Parallel Parking on
the East Side of US 220 to be permitted from 7:00 a.m. to
9:00 p.m.
The local authority is required to cause the above-described portion of highway to be properly marked and signed for parking in the manner provided in the Official State Manual on Uniform Traffic Control Devices.
This permit is revocable upon thirty days notice by the Commission of Highways if in his opinion highway safety or the movement of traffic require such revocation.
